About John F Kennedy Elementary School

John F Kennedy Elementary School is a public elementary school located in Port Chester, New York, in Westchester County. The school serves students from kindergarten through fifth grade and has an enrollment of 734 students with a student-teacher ratio of 16 to 1. John F Kennedy Elementary School boasts 46 full-time equivalent teachers who are dedicated to providing quality education to its diverse community.

The academic performance data shows that the school is in the 22nd percentile among New York schools, which means there's room for improvement and growth. The ELA/Reading proficiency rate stands at 32% and Math proficiency at 29%. While these numbers indicate areas where the school can focus on enhancing student achievement, it also highlights a commitment to continuous development.

John F Kennedy Elementary School is situated in a large suburban area with easy access to both urban conveniences and natural settings. The community surrounding the school is supportive of its educational endeavors, fostering an environment conducive to learning and growth for all students.

What Parents Should Know

While current test scores at John F Kennedy Elementary School are below average, the school shows strong growth metrics — meaning students are making above-average progress year over year. This upward trajectory can be a positive indicator for families who value a school's ability to help students improve, even if absolute scores haven't caught up yet.

Community Profile

The community surrounding John F Kennedy Elementary School has a median household income of $110,612. It is a well-educated community where 44%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$649,900, with a median rent of $1,940/month. The area has a poverty rate of 10.6%. The average commute for residents is 27 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
